Output 65b15db04cc8f7530870812ec6ec9d3e351677557020077cb0be892f71e0dd8f:2

value
19874845
script pubkey
OP_0 OP_PUSHBYTES_32 40ec66a28918a9f62a78c29e38d37d14ba16f9798c6b29392fd2b1e565cc6571
address
bc1qgrkxdg5frz5lv2ncc20r35mazjapd7te334jjwf062c72ewvv4cs9dav7x
transaction
65b15db04cc8f7530870812ec6ec9d3e351677557020077cb0be892f71e0dd8f
spent
true